02 The evidence

What sponsoring customer posts does to the numbers

6×
the click-through rate of sponsored customer and employee posts, against single-image ads.2.68% vs 0.42% median2,828 ads · 211 companies
77%
cheaper per landing-page click than standard sponsored content.Same audiences, same bid strategy
5.8×
return Rippling reported after amplifying 300+ customers’ posts to C-suite audiences.Reported by the advertiser

Sources: ZenABM 2026 LinkedIn ABM Benchmarks; LinkedIn Marketing Solutions.

03 How it works

Three steps, and your CS team sends one message.

  1. We find your advocates.

    Connect your CRM. We rank the customers who’d credibly post — by account health, seniority, and how much their network overlaps your target accounts.

  2. They post. We make it easy.

    Your CSM sends a two-minute ask. The customer gets a specific brief and a draft in their own words, edits it, and publishes from their own profile.

  3. We sponsor it to your target accounts.

    Permission runs through LinkedIn’s native flow. Fresh creatives rotate weekly. Every engaged account gets matched back to your pipeline.

06 FAQ

Questions a marketing leader asks first

Will my customers actually post?

With a specific, low-effort ask from someone they already know, yes. Storylane and Rippling built programs of 40 and 300+ posting customers respectively. We design the ask and the incentive; your CSM sends it.

Is this compliant?

Yes. Permission runs through LinkedIn’s own approval flow, the author can revoke at any time, and any incentive triggers an auto-inserted disclosure. Legal gets an approval queue before anything publishes.

Isn’t this just an advocacy program?

Advocacy programs produce references and case studies to close deals you’re already in. This produces net-new pipeline from accounts that have never heard of you. Different job, different budget.

Isn’t this influencer marketing?

Influencers rent you an audience. Your customers lend you credibility. And we target the audience with paid media, so follower count doesn’t matter.

What do I need?

A LinkedIn ad account, a CRM (Salesforce or HubSpot), and a CS team willing to send one message per customer.
